There were over 3,000 spectators present to see Kent 2nd XI win by 117 runs on the stroke of time on the second day, after the declaration of the visitors had set Surrey a victory target of 276 runs. Their ninth wicket fell with less than 5 minutes remaining and then Platt was last out, bowled off his pads by one of Jennings's slows. For the winners, there were 19 fours and 3 threes in Dutnall's 109, and 2 sixes, 1 five, and 12 fours in Troughton's 106. The pair added 146 for the third wicket. Morfee's 51 not out contained 1 six, 2 fives, and 7 fours. For the losers, Spring's 83 included 15 fours, and Abel's 63 contained 2 sixes, 1 five, and 10 fours.
